Tri-City Orthopaedics (TCO) has been the leading orthopaedic clinic providing care to the Tri-Cities, Richland, Kennewick, Pasco and surrounding regions since 1967. Our physicians are experts in the diagnosis and treatment of all musculoskeletal conditions. We offer comprehensive evaluation and treatment, surgical and non-surgical, in all areas of orthopaedics, and use the latest cutting-edge techniques and equipment to help our patients return to an active lifestyle as quickly and safely as possible. If you have an urgent problem, we can often accommodate same day evaluations based on your insurance company’s referral requirements.

Wondering which works best for sore joints—ice or heat? Ice helps calm new inflammation. Heat relaxes stiff muscles and joints. When in doubt, alternate or ask your provider what’s right for you.

Cold weather can make joints feel stiffer — not because of the temperature itself, but because muscles and tissues tighten. Gentle movement and warmth help keep circulation flowing.
